In Romans 9, Paul compares converted Israelites to natural branches and Gentiles as unnatural branches grafted into the same vine. WebContext Summary. Romans 11:11–24 describes why God has hardened Israel in her unbelief in Christ. It is to make room on God's figurative olive tree for the Gentile Christians. WebMar 1, 2024 · It means “to establish, to found,” but more fundamentally, “to strike in, fix, and be fastened.”. These definitions probably lead us to think of planting seeds, but Isaiah 60:21 states that God is planting a branch. The word’s root helps clarify that the “planting” of a branch is what we would call grafting! WebJul 18, 2024 · When Paul used the olive tree metaphor in Romans 11:16-24, we understand he is following a tradition of linking Israel with the olive tree. Therefore, the olive tree indicates Israel, and the “wild shoot” represents the Gentiles. The olive tree’s “ root ,” though, is Jesus. Look at verse 17: “But if some of the branches were broken ...
